Understanding AI in Cybersecurity
Artificial intelligence plays a pivotal role in enhancing cybersecurity by automating threat detection and response. According to recent studies, AI systems can analyze vast amounts of data much faster than human analysts, allowing for quicker identification of potential threats. This capability is crucial because, as threats become more sophisticated, traditional methods of defense may fall short.

Current AI-Driven Defense Technologies
Several AI-driven technologies are currently shaping the cyber defense landscape:
- Machine Learning Algorithms: These systems continuously learn from new data, improving their accuracy in detecting anomalies and potential threats.
- Behavioral Analysis: AI can analyze user behavior to identify deviations that may indicate a security breach, enhancing threat detection.
- Automated Incident Response: AI-driven tools can automatically respond to detected threats, allowing organizations to reduce reaction times significantly.
Evaluating Effectiveness
The effectiveness of AI-driven cyber defense strategies is often evaluated through various metrics, such as:
- Reduction in the number of successful breaches.
- Decrease in response time to incidents.
- Improvement in the overall security posture of the organization.
Experts suggest that organizations should regularly assess these metrics to ensure that their AI systems remain effective as threats evolve. This typically requires ongoing training and updates to the AI models based on emerging trends.
Ethical Implications
While AI technologies offer substantial benefits, they also raise ethical concerns. Issues related to privacy, data handling, and the potential for biased algorithms require careful consideration. Organizations must ensure that their AI systems are developed and implemented following ethical guidelines to maintain user trust.
